What Are Google Algorithm Updates?

Google’s algorithm updates are changes made to the search engine’s ranking systems that dictate how websites are assessed and ranked in search results. These updates can vary from minor adjustments to major overhauls that affect numerous sites.

Understanding these updates is essential for marketers, as they directly influence website traffic and visibility.

Types Of Updates

  • Core Updates: These substantial updates occur several times a year and can significantly impact search rankings across various websites. For instance, the November 2024 Core Update aimed to improve search result quality by prioritizing genuinely useful content while demoting low-quality material. Marketers should focus on producing high-quality, user-centric content to align with these changes.

  • Spam Updates: Targeting websites that violate Google’s spam policies, these updates address deceptive practices and low-quality content. The March 2024 Spam Update was particularly aggressive in identifying spammy sites, highlighting the importance of adhering to ethical SEO practices.

  • Helpful Content Updates: Launched in 2022, this update rewards sites that create high-quality content intended for human readers rather than search engines. The integration of this system into core updates emphasizes the necessity for marketers to prioritize user experience in their content strategies.
  • Recent Significant Updates

  • March 2024 Core Update: This complex update involved enhancements across multiple ranking systems, aiming to reduce unoriginal content by up to 45%. It represented a major shift in how Google assesses content quality.

  • November 2023 Core Update: Focused on improving the ranking system, this update encouraged more reliable and helpful content. Google indicated that site owners prioritizing user-first content would likely not need to make significant changes.

  • November 2024 Core Update: Launched on November 11, this update continued efforts to enhance search quality by emphasizing useful content while demoting less valuable material. Marketers should regularly audit and refresh their content to stay aligned with these evolving standards.
  • How Marketers Should Respond?

    Prioritize Quality Content: Ensure all content is well-researched, relevant, and delivers real value to users. Regularly updating existing content can help maintain its relevance and authority.
    Monitor Performance: Utilize tools like Google Analytics and Search Console to track traffic and ranking changes following an update.
    Stay Informed: Keep up with industry news regarding algorithm updates through trusted sources like Google’s official channels and reputable SEO blogs. Understanding the context behind updates can help you anticipate shifts in search behavior.
    Engage With The SEO Community: Participate in discussions within the SEO community to share insights and learn from others’ experiences with algorithm updates.
